The Xtender is a streamline and convenient device that serves double duty as a dive computer and a wristwatch.

Xtender Dive Computer Features:
  • Adaptable for use with air or nitrox mixtures
  • Multi-sensory ascent rate alerting system
  • Alerts diver with decompression dive and decompressions stop warnings
  • Tracks depth, dive time, water temperature, surface intervals
  • Log book stores up to 30 dives
  • Metric/imperial display options

  • Automatic altitude measurement
  • Log can be downloaded to a PC (download hardware sold separately)
Xtender Watch Features:
  • Twelve or twenty four-hour display format
  • Calendar (Date and day) display
  • Alarm
  • Audio time alerts

Comments about Scubapro Scubapro Xtender Wrist Dive Computer:

I dove this watch about 50 times and I was continually frustrated due to it being much more conservative than all the other computers out there. Some of you might think this is a good thing but consider this, everyone else on your dive will be using something else that is less conservative. The problem is that you will continually have to find shallower water and end your dive before everyone else. I found myself always having to go to shallower depths and looking down to keep an eye on my group. Very frustrating. Funny thing is, you can set it to more conservative. haha Other than this is also has no ability to turn off the dive com mode. So when you sweat or shower it will turn on wet mode. It is a good looking watch and it calculates average depth witch I liked. Finally, the words on the case, mode, light, etc wear off and you are left with nothing. If you want something very conservative and you dive alone or with one buddy that has the same computer then it's a good buy.
